Output 58c1fb6d2c654b3a335894b1a325fb401c4c00df1af386783d5d173bed3b9f8b:1

value
19989756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a34355c21b0e8046228593fef941937937e0e5b OP_EQUAL
address
32cyDy68jEBzxdQpjVbc499BSWnkMBAZ9Y
transaction
58c1fb6d2c654b3a335894b1a325fb401c4c00df1af386783d5d173bed3b9f8b
spent
true